Methanoic acid contains both aldehyde group and carboxylic acid group while Ethanoic acid only contains carboxylic acid group.

Aldehydes respond to Fehling's test, but ketones and acid do not. Hence methanoic acid answers for Fehling test and Tollen's reagent.

Methanoic acid gives CO gas with sulphuric acid while Ethanoic acid does not give CO gas.

Both formic acid and acetic acid can react with FeCl3 in a similar manner.
